COMPOSITION:
Rifaximin (550mg)DESCRIPTION:
Rifabet 550mg Tablet contains Rifaximin, a non-absorbable antibiotic used to treat various gastrointestinal conditions. It is widely prescribed for traveler’s diarrhea, irritable bowel syndrome with diarrhea (IBS-D), and hepatic encephalopathy. Rifabet works within the intestines to eliminate harmful bacteria without affecting the overall gut flora balance. Its targeted action and minimal systemic absorption make it a safe and effective option for treating localized intestinal infections.
Uses of Rifabet 550mg Tablet
- Treats traveler's diarrhea caused by E. coli
- Manages irritable bowel syndrome with diarrhea (IBS-D)
- Prevents recurrence of hepatic encephalopathy in liver disease patients
- Used for small intestinal bacterial overgrowth (SIBO), as prescribed
How Rifabet 550mg Tablet Works
Rifabet 550mg Tablet works by inhibiting bacterial RNA synthesis, which stops the growth and multiplication of harmful bacteria in the gut. Its action is limited to the intestines, ensuring high effectiveness with minimal side effects.

How to Take Rifabet 550mg Tablet
Take Rifabet 550mg Tablet exactly as prescribed by your doctor. It can be taken with or without food. Swallow the tablet whole with a glass of water. Do not skip doses, and complete the full course even if symptoms improve early.
Side Effects of Rifabet 550mg Tablet
- Common: Headache, flatulence, abdominal pain, nausea
- Less common: Fatigue, dizziness, bloating
- Rare: Rash, severe diarrhea, signs of allergic reaction
Consult your doctor immediately if you experience severe or persistent side effects.
Safety Advice
- Not recommended during pregnancy or breastfeeding without medical advice
- Use cautiously if you have severe liver issues
- Avoid alcohol while taking this medication
- Keep out of reach of children and store in a cool, dry place
- Do not self-medicate or exceed the prescribed dose
